I have found a fabric that I just love for felting onto. It is called Tarleton Wipes, from www.dickblick.com. It is very inexpensive. I like it because it has some body, yet is lightweight. It almost looks like cheesecloth but is stiffer. It doesn't distort when needled. This fabric is actually used somehow in print making - maybe to wipe the plates. Very easy to handle.
